100626 Young Woman Mandated as BWF Central Bougainville Regional President


A young woman leader from Wakunai District has been elected as the new Central Bougainville Regional President of the Bougainville Women’s Federation (BWF), marking a significant step in strengthening women’s leadership in the region.


Ms. Lailah Komanos was officially declared the winner by Returning Officer Mr. Borger Semoso on Tuesday, 9 June 2026, at the Rainbow Rehabilitation Centre in Koromira, Kieta District.


Ms. Komanos secured the presidency with 16 votes, ahead of Ms. Clementina Kavori, who received four votes, and Mrs. Merolyn Kerus, who polled one vote.


Speaking after her declaration, Ms. Komanos expressed sincere gratitude to the women of Central Bougainville for placing their trust and confidence in her leadership.


“I am humbled by the confidence shown in me by the women of Central Bougainville. This mandate comes with great responsibility, and I ask for your continued support as we work together to strengthen our region,” she said.


Ms. Komanos acknowledged the challenges facing women across the region and pledged to work closely with District Presidents, women leaders, and communities to address existing gaps and advance the interests of women throughout Central Bougainville.


She emphasized that unity, collaboration, and inclusiveness would be key priorities during her term, adding that she is committed to ensuring women’s voices are heard, respected, and represented at all levels of leadership and decision-making.


The election forms part of the Bougainville Women’s Federation’s regional re-election program for Central and South Bougainville regions, which aims to renew leadership mandates through a transparent, democratic, and inclusive process while strengthening regional representation and women’s leadership across Bougainville.


The Bougainville Women’s Federation acknowledges the support of the Office of the Bougainville Electoral Commissioner for facilitating the election process and ensuring its successful conduct. On the same note, BWF also acknowledges the Abt Bougainville Partnership for their support in ensuring this election is successfully conducted.


Meanwhile, attention now turns to South Bougainville, where the regional re-election is scheduled to take place on Thursday, 11 June 2026.


The newly elected Central Bougainville Regional President, together with presidents and executives of affiliated women’s groups across the region, will be officially inducted today, Wednesday, 10 June 2026, marking the beginning of a new leadership term dedicated to advancing the interests and aspirations of women in Central Bougainville.
